“As we walked in sweet silence, maybe it was just me but the landscape seemed to become more vibrant when he walked by. The smells were more distinct, the colors clearer and stronger, even the animals seemed to be more animalish. The sheep were more sheepish. The birds flew a little more regally. The cows mooed with more meaning. Even me, creature that I am, felt more me-ish when I was near him. In fact, yes, it was like everything woke up a little more in his presence.”
